Certificate III in Commercial Cookery
Nationally Recognised Vocational Education and Training (VET)The Certificate III in Commercial Cookery is the recognised qualification to become a qualified commercial cook. If you have a passion for cooking, tasting, and creativity, and a desire to turn this into a career, this course is for you.
Students will learn all aspects of the cooking trade, including: how a commercial kitchen works, basic nutrition, cooking methods for different cuisines and dietary requirements, kitchen safety, and how to work as part of a multi-chef team

About GOTAFE
GOTAFE is the largest vocational education provider in regional Victoria. Offering over 130 courses across eight campuses, GOTAFE services 11 local government areas with an estimated resident population of over 240,000 people. We service more than 9,000 students per year on average, employ over 500 staff, and we are an intrinsic part of the communities that we serve.
